How to Improve Yourself Mentally and Emotionally
In today’s fast-paced world, it’s crucial to prioritize mental and emotional well-being. Improving yourself in these areas can lead to a more fulfilling life, better relationships, and overall happiness. Here are some practical tips to help you enhance your mental and emotional health.
1. Practice Mindfulness and Meditation
Mindfulness and meditation are powerful tools to improve your mental and emotional health. These practices help you stay present, reduce stress, and increase self-awareness. Dedicate a few minutes each day to meditate and focus on your breath. As you become more experienced, you can explore different meditation techniques and incorporate them into your daily routine.
2. Set Realistic Goals
Setting and achieving goals can give you a sense of accomplishment and improve your mental and emotional well-being. Start by identifying areas you want to improve and set realistic, achievable goals. Break these goals into smaller, manageable tasks and track your progress. Celebrate your successes along the way to maintain motivation and build confidence.
3. Cultivate Positive Relationships
Healthy relationships are essential for emotional well-being. Surround yourself with supportive, positive people who uplift you and share your values. Communicate openly and honestly with friends and family, and don’t hesitate to seek help when needed. Remember, it’s okay to let go of toxic relationships that drain your energy and happiness.
4. Exercise Regularly
Physical activity has a significant impact on mental and emotional health. Exercise releases endorphins, which are natural mood lifters. Find an activity you enjoy, whether it’s running, yoga, or swimming, and make it a part of your daily routine. Even a 30-minute walk can have a positive effect on your mental and emotional well-being.
5. Learn to Manage Stress
Stress is a common trigger for both mental and emotional issues. Develop effective stress management techniques, such as deep breathing, progressive muscle relaxation, or journaling. Prioritize tasks, delegate when possible, and learn to say no to unnecessary commitments. Remember that it’s okay to seek professional help if you’re struggling to manage stress on your own.
6. Nourish Your Body and Mind
A healthy diet and adequate sleep are essential for mental and emotional well-being. Incorporate nutrient-rich foods into your diet, such as f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ins. Aim for 7-9 hours of sleep each night to ensure your body and mind are well-rested. Avoid excessive caffeine and alcohol, as these can negatively impact your mood and mental health.
7. Practice Self-Compassion
Self-compassion is the act of treating yourself with kindness and understanding, especially in times of difficulty. Recognize that it’s normal to face challenges and make mistakes. Instead of being too hard on yourself, offer support and encouragement. Remember that you’re worthy of love and respect, both from others and from yourself.
